The Lincoln Woods trail was easy. Two hikers had broken trail up to the Brutus Bush whack a few days ago making the going easy. Thank you very much. The hard work started at that point. Nobody had been on the Brutus since the big snowfall and we could not even see where it was supposed to go. So we broke our own trail as best as we could guess until we joined the Owl's head trail at about 3600 ft altitude. We then went to the old peak and continued north along the ridge to the current peak. We were four of us and the bush whacking part was hard and took about two and a half hour. Fairly fast to come down thou. We started just after seven in the morning and walked out in the dark. |
